Collaboration between Unimarconi and AICAD Business School

Unimarconi improves its international dimension through a new partnership envisaging the introduction of 8 new Master programs in Spanish language for South American students. The President and General Director of Unimarconi, Alessio Acomanni, and the CEO of AICAD Business School, Hermel Balcàzar, signed the collaboration agreement. The Research & Development and International Relations Area will be responsible for its implementation.
